Karl-Anthony Towns powers Knicks to 2-0 lead in 2026 NBA Finals
Karl‑Anthony Towns delivered a dominant performance in Game 2 of the 2026 NBA Finals, scoring 21 points and pulling down 13 rebounds for a double‑double as the New York Knicks defeated the San Antonio Spurs 115‑111, giving the Knicks a 2‑0 series lead. His effort made him the first Knick to record a 20‑point road double‑double in a Finals game since Dave DeBusschere in 1973.
The Knicks' early advantage came despite earlier concerns about Towns' limited involvement in Game 1, where he logged only 11 shot attempts. Coach Mike Brown noted the team’s offensive stagnation, but Towns rebounded in Game 2, showing efficiency on both ends of the floor and helping contain Spurs star Victor Wembanyama.
